Roof damage in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a property's roofing system to identify existing issues and potential vulnerabilities. These inspections typically include a visual examination of the roof surface, gutters, flashing, and other critical components. Inspectors look for signs of wear, such as missing or damaged shingles, leaks, cracks, or areas where the roof may be compromised. Some providers may also utilize specialized tools or equipment, like drones or moisture meters, to gain a more detailed understanding of the roof’s condition. The goal is to detect problems early before they develop into more significant and costly repairs.

This service helps property owners address a range of roofing concerns that can lead to structural damage, water intrusion, and mold growth if left untreated. Identifying issues like weakened shingles, deteriorated flashing, or hidden leaks can prevent further deterioration of the roof and underlying structures. Inspections also assist in verifying the integrity of the roof after severe weather events or significant temperature fluctuations. By catching problems early, property owners can avoid costly repairs, extend the lifespan of the roof, and maintain the overall safety and value of the property.

The overview below groups typical Roof Damage Inspection proj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Carteret, NJ.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Inspection Fees - Typical costs for a roof damage inspection range from $150 to $400, depending on the size and complexity of the roof. Some providers may charge a flat rate or hourly fee within this range.

Additional Testing - If further testing such as moisture scans or structural assessments is needed, costs can increase to $200-$600. These services help identify hidden damage not visible during a standard inspection.

Reporting and Documentation - Detailed inspection reports usually cost between $100 and $250. These reports include photos and findings, which can be useful for insurance claims or repair planning.

Travel and Accessibility - Inspection costs may vary based on location and roof accessibility, with some providers adding fees of $50-$150 for remote or hard-to-reach roofs. Contact local pros for precise estimates tailored to specific properties.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a roof damage inspection? A roof damage inspection involves a professional evaluating the condition of a roof to identify signs of damage, wear, or potential issues that may require repair or replacement.

When should I schedule a roof inspection? It is advisable to schedule an inspection after severe weather events, if you notice leaks or missing shingles, or as part of regular maintenance to prevent future problems.

What types of damage can be identified during an inspection? Inspectors can identify damage such as missing or broken shingles, leaks, water stains, sagging areas, and deterioration of roofing materials.

How long does a roof damage inspection typically take? The duration of an inspection varies depending on the size and complexity of the roof, but it generally takes between 30 minutes to a few hours.

How can a roof damage inspection help protect my property? An inspection can detect issues early, helping to prevent costly repairs, water damage, and structural problems by addressing damage promptly.
